tests/test-topic-dest.t
branchstable
changeset 5025 21168e99ba88
parent 5024 b1a9d548af52
child 5026 e7949274c3f9
--- a/tests/test-topic-dest.t	Fri Dec 20 17:31:57 2019 +0530
+++ b/tests/test-topic-dest.t	Fri Dec 20 17:32:07 2019 +0530
@@ -515,3 +515,16 @@
   $ hg up
   clearing empty topic "foo"
   0 files updated, 0 files merged, 0 files removed, 0 files unresolved
+
+destination check: when wdp has a topic but wdir has no active topic:
+
+  $ hg topic foo
+  marked working directory as topic: foo
+  $ echo b > b
+  $ hg ci -Am "added b"
+  adding b
+  active topic 'foo' grew its first changeset
+  (see 'hg help topics' for more information)
+  $ hg topic --clear
+  $ hg up 2>&1 | grep "AssertionError"
+  AssertionError: any revision has at least one descendant branch head